I'm pretty sure the effect icons are entirely client-side, and
have no basis in reality (what the server thinks). You'll
notice that in those long lag bubbles, your icons will drop.
But if the effect is server-side (e.g. Hymn), the effect is
still there (hp still increment).

I think the way it works is your client sends a "starting this
song" message to the server. The server sends back an "ok,
starting this song" message (aka "your feet move faster"),
which causes the client to put up the icon. The icon stays
for two heartbeats (somehow synchronized with the server, but
timed locally). So if you yank the network cable, the icon
disappears on its own at the appropriate time. If there's any
server-side lag, this can cause the client/server to get out
of synch, causing icons to disappear locally before the server
ends the effect.
